It's Enterprise Week and the crew have been merrily networking. Tonight a Pamper Pod (!) is being errected at Centrale's Shopping Mall to showcase the talents of the fashion students of both Kingston and Croydon College. Staffed by Fashion-Enter under the initiative "Getting It Right First Time" the students will be having a chance to promote themselves in the busy Centrale Centre. Opportunites will be available whereby students can sell their work or obtain one off commissions and it's with grateful thanks here to Liz Ogilvie, Director of Business Enterprise at Kingston College, who is paying for the stand, and Gayle Atkins, Fashion Course Leader at Croydon, for being so innovative! 

Already Croydon Advertiser have confirmed their attendance so again many thanks to the Business Editor David Callam for his tremendous support.
